Michigan's new flame retardant called fireMaster® BP6 (Hexabromobiphenyl) is an ideal candidate for many thermoplastic systems. BP6 processes at high temperatures without sublima­ tion, and is unreactive in most polymers. It is both waterinsoluble and heat-stable. It furnishes a high bromine content in the end product—economically. And it has shown reduced migration as compared with other brominated aromatics, thus assuring long-term flame re­ tardant effects. It is now available in commercial quan­ tities for many polymer applications* including: ABS, SAN, polyolefins, polycarbonates, ΡΡΟ, nylon, PVC. It can also be used in phenolics, polyesters, epoxies, fabrics, fibers.

HEXABROMOBIPHENYL TYPICAL PROPERTIES Bromine (%) 75 Particle size (microns) less than 5 Melting Range (°C) 112-136 Bulk Density (g/ml) 0.73 If you have a product you'd like to test with BP6, please ask for samples.
